Fatal Shooting on Constant Spring Road Leaves Gunman Dead

Fatal Shooting on Constant Spring Road leaves one Gunman dead and police officers injured. The Independent Commissions of Investigation (INDECOM), is probing a shooting incident that left one man dead and three others injured including two police officers in the wee hours of Thursday morning.

Reports are that gunmen were attempting to rob a gas station on Constant Spring Road when police patrolling the area became suspicious of a parked car on the roadway.

Upon approaching the car, the officers were greeted with gunshots and they returned fire before the car sped off. The vehicle crashed just meters away. One of the men died, the other injured.
